The Barking Deer Brewpub Review: A Fly Place

The Fly in the Food

Being the first microbrewery in Mumbai, I was very eager to visit The Barking Deer Brewpub. Never knew I would be so disappointed with it, that I would decide to stop eating at any restaurant for a week. I never thought I would write such a review for this place. Few of my friends decided